Overview

Green Magick: The Modern Witch's Guide to Herbal Alchemy by Star Ryder explores the profound significance of herbal wisdom in witchcraft. This book serves as an essential guide for both novice and experienced practitioners, highlighting how herbs can enhance magical practices and deepen spiritual connections. Star Ryder delves into the historical and cultural roots of herbalism, illustrating how plants have been revered for their healing and mystical properties across civilizations. Readers will discover the art of herbal alchemy-transforming everyday herbs into potent tools for rituals, spells, and personal empowerment. The book provides detailed profiles of various herbs, including their magical correspondences and practical applications. With step-by-step instructions for crafting herbal potions, incenses, and charms, Ryder empowers readers to tap into the natural world's energy, fostering a deeper understanding of the interconnectedness between nature and magic. Through a blend of ancient wisdom and modern practices, Green Magick encourages witches to embrace the transformative power of herbs, making it a vital addition to any witch's library. Whether seeking to enhance intuition, promote healing, or harness the earth's energies, this guide offers the knowledge and inspiration needed to cultivate a rich, herbal practice.
